A tragic incident unfolded on the Ballyowen golf course in Hardyston, New Jersey, when 28-year-old Simon Mariani was struck by lightning on July 8. Despite receiving prompt medical attention and being airlifted to a hospital, Mariani unfortunately passed away on July 14, as detailed in his published obituary. The young man, hailing from Franklin Lakes, N.J., was described as having a vibrant “zest for life.”
Reports from local media outlets including the Bergen Record, USA Today, and Patch confirmed the untimely demise of Mariani, who had been golfing at the Ballyowen course when the tragic incident occurred. Eyewitness Brian Delia recounted the harrowing moment when lightning struck, prompting swift action from fellow golfers and an off-duty firefighter who administered initial aid to Mariani before emergency services intervened. The gravity of the situation was palpable, particularly as Mariani’s father witnessed his son being rushed into an ambulance.
Following the distressing event, Crystal Springs Resort, where the Ballyowen golf course is located, issued a statement underscoring their commitment to guest safety. Michelle Abate, a spokesperson for the resort, emphasized that the well-being of guests remains a top priority, expressing deep concern for Mariani and his family in the aftermath of the incident. Mariani’s obituary paints a poignant picture of a young man of remarkable accomplishments and character. Having obtained degrees in accounting and economics from the University of Notre Dame, he pursued a career at PricewaterhouseCoopers before attaining his MBA from the same institution. Described as “driven, dedicated, smart, likeable, and exceptionally talented,” Mariani was valued in his professional capacity as an Associate at MTS Health Partners in New York City.
His obituary also touches upon Mariani’s profound love for his family, career, outdoor pursuits, and sports, highlighting his unwavering passion for life. Survived by his parents, two sisters, and a host of cherished family members and friends, Mariani’s memory is set to endure in the hearts of those who knew him. The upcoming funeral service in Franklin Lakes on July 18 will provide an opportunity for loved ones to pay their final respects and commemorate his life with reverence and fond reminiscence.
